Pointed bullets for 35 Remington
Does anyone know if the Hornady SSP bullets in 35 caliber would be to soft or thin jacketed to shoot out of a Remington 600 bolt action with the 18 1/2 inch barrel. I know these bullets are intended for single shot pistols but my gun is only 4 1/2 inches longer than the barrels on the Contenders.

kshock,
The 180 gr. SP Single Shot should be terrific at the velocities attainable with your rifle and cartridge. I've used these and several others out of this Single Shot line of bullets and have gotten good performance from all unless I exceeded the velocity parameters.
